			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>In his interview with the media, Phil &#8220;Mr. Wonderful&#8221; Davis discussed several topics: his upcoming fight with Rashad Evans, Jon &#8220;Bones&#8221; Jones, and his favorite fighters.<span id="more-20785"></span></p>
<p>On how he&#8217;s going to fight Rashad:</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;I&#8217;m just gonna go and do what I do: go in there, strike with him, wrestle with him, take him down, ground and pound, look to submit&#8230;MMA him, if you will.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>When I asked him about whether or not he was concerned with Rashad&#8217;s wrestling ability, given that they were both collegiate wrestlers, Davis quickly asked, <em><strong>&#8220;Can you tell me his wrestling pedigree?&#8221; </strong></em>to which I had no reply.</p>

<p>Davis brought up a great point. While Rashad is often touted to be a successful collegiate wrestler, upon further research, his wrestling &#8220;pedigree,&#8221; as Davis put it, pales in comparison to Davis&#8217; NCAA career. While Davis had an overall record of 116-17 and was an NCAA Division I All-American four times (winning a NCAA title in 2008), Evans was only 48-34 at Michigan State.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Leonard Garcia&#8217;s hit a bit of a slump lately, and he knows it. Having won only three of his last eight fights, all of which went down to a split decision, things haven&#8217;t been going easily.<span id="more-20780"></span></p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;I&#8217;ve been taking so many fights back-to-back, and I haven&#8217;t had time to be in the gym, no time for drilling, no time for anything, it&#8217;s basically been just getting into shape to fight again. And I&#8217;ve had so many opponent changes that I never have a chance to really sit down and focus on one guy, because I&#8217;ll be scheduled to fight somebody and then at the last moment they&#8217;ll switch it to somebody else.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>As a result, his camp&#8217;s going to focus on taking few fights this year to adequately prepare for each matchup.</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;I fought six times last year, and it really hurt me more than anything.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>In the meantime, Leonard&#8217;s been focusing back on his wrestling and also getting his blackbelt in jiu-jitsu later this year.</p>
<p>About his fight with Chan Sung Jung, aka &#8220;The Korean Zombie,&#8221; Garcia admitted having never seen the twister before. However, right after the loss he was in the back room, training with Greg Jackson, and making sure he&#8217;d never be caught in a move like that again.</p>
<p>As for his transition to the UFC from the WEC, Garcia stated,</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;It&#8217;s been great; of course, I was in the UFC before, and to come back at a different weight class where more people knew who I was, and had more exposure, it&#8217;s been much better for me. I&#8217;m accepted better in the UFC.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>For UFC 129, Garcia threw a viewing party for the armed forces at the Nellis Air Force Base. I asked him about what the armed forces mean to him:</p>
<blockquote><p>&#8220;The armed forces, I mean, they&#8217;re our heroes. They&#8217;re great people and they really do risk life and limb for us to do what we do, just in life, period. So any time I get an opportunity to do anything with the troops, I&#8217;ll do it.&#8221;</p></blockquote>
<p>Leonard&#8217;s been asking for a big fight against a guy like Michihiro Omigawa, but may be slated to fight Alex &#8220;Bruce Leroy&#8221; Caceres, instead.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>A cool, sunny day welcomed the grand opening of the new UFC Gym in Corona, Calif.</p>
<p>While the event wasn&#8217;t actually set to begin until 10 a.m., many fans and spectators lined up as early as 8 a.m. to stand in line for autographs. And if that&#8217;s not surprising enough, autograph sessions weren&#8217;t expected to even begin until noon.<span id="more-20760"></span></p>
<p>Vendors and nutrition companies lined one side of the parking lot by a modest stage where the ribbon-cutting was set to take place.</p>
<p>Though definitely a far cry from the size and number of booths at the famous UFC Expos, the vendors and businesses there were more than enough. And, as always, there were more than enough of those annoying handouts to go around.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.findmmagym.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/05/ufc-gym-corona-grandpost.jpg"><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-20797" title="ufc-gym-corona-grandpost" src="http://www.findmmagym.com/wp-content/uploads/2011/05/ufc-gym-corona-grandpost.jpg" alt="" width="550" height="372" /></a></p>
<p>The gym itself was actually smaller than I imagined it would be, but that&#8217;s likely more my faulty expectations than a reflection on the gym itself. In fact, it&#8217;s roughly 45,000 square feet; not small by any standards.</p>
<p>Also, this is the third UFC Gym, and the largest of the three. There was more than enough space for several rows of ellipticals, treadmills and other heart-pounding, sweat-inducing machines for members to use.</p>
<p>The staff and a few members gave a quick circuit demonstration with five stations, showing how even a 25-30 second rotation can give an intense workout. By the end of the two-and-a-half minute demonstration, all members were sweaty and visibly worn out.</p>
<p>That&#8217;s the kind of intensity that is foreign and fascinating to many outside of the sport, and can now take part in it through the gym.</p>
<p>You know you&#8217;re in an MMA gym when you find equipment and machines that look like they&#8217;ve been taken straight out of someone&#8217;s backyard sitting in front of you, and yet, it strangely doesn&#8217;t look out of place. Seriously, where else would you find a tire sitting in the middle of the floor?</p>
<p>On top of that, there was a Jacob&#8217;s Ladder right next to some treadmills and a rope workout machine that simulates the climbing rope they made you climb back in gym class in the &#8217;80s.</p>
<p>You see these types of workout machines in specialized workout videos and late-night infomercials, but I&#8217;ve never seen them up close. They&#8217;d definitely provide a cool, innovative workout.</p>
<p>And if that&#8217;s not a big enough giveaway to the kind of gym you are in, sitting dead-center in the gym is, of course, an Octagon.</p>
<p>However, the biggest difference that separates the UFC Gym from an ordinary gym is its family and community focus.</p>
<p>Several kids who were taking classes at the UFC Gym walked into the cage in the afternoon, giving spectators a demonstration of the moves they had been learning.</p>
<p>There are self-defense classes for men, women and children. And the gym has a section devoted for kids called, well, &#8220;Kid&#8217;s Gym.&#8221;</p>
<p>This focus on families and communities goes all the way to the top. As it says on the UFC Gym&#8217;s Senior Vice President Adam Sedlack&#8217;s Twitter page, the gym is &#8220;A new place in the fitness industry. Not your Parent&#8217;s Gym; It&#8217;s your Gym!&#8221;</p>
<p>In a brief conversation with Adam, I was amazed about how passionate he was not only about the business aspect of the gym, but its significance to the community and ability to affect peoples&#8217; opinions of the sport.</p>
<p>Through their UFC viewing parties (free, of course, for members) during some of the recent fights, people unfamiliar with the sport have gotten to see it for the very first time.</p>
<p>And because of the classes and opportunities provided by the gym for these newcomers to take part in some of the intense workouts and training like that of UFC fighters, many have become instant fans.</p>

<p>This journal has every thing that you will need to chart your progress and goals for training. I will not be posting any pictures so that I can protect the content (since it is all print after all), but will let you know whats inside. It has an excellent introduction to the journal that explains why this little book is so important and includes a spot for your statistics, including height and weight and even a win/loss record (if you have one) and a BMI table.</p>
<p>Now lets get to the real meat of this journal. It has something that I think is very important – a place to set your goals. This is one are I think that is tremendously overlooked. People commonly set goals that are somewhat unattainable or do not set them at all. Think about it – without goals what are you working towards and how are you going to get there? It breaks it down in a couple of different ways from 45 days out to weekly goals.</p>
<p>Then you get into the daily journal. This part is unbelievable. It has everything for your training needs. You can input everything that you did that day. All types of training. Everything from weightlifting to who you rolled with that day and how you did. You can also put down what you ate and drank. This is the part that I found to be the most helpful. When doing this you can really break down what you eat and see if you are getting enough of what you need. For me, I found out that I was not eating enough calories through out the day. Now that I can see everything that eat and drink I am also less likely to eat crappy stuff.</p>
<p>Towards the back it has a place for notes and where you can enter in what you have learned about certain techniques or drills that you learned. It even has the rules for mma, muay thai, and jiu jitsu where it lists things like weight classes and ways to win.</p>
